On the first day, we (I had my girls involved in being the gift "droppers" each day...they loved being sneaky LOL)....anyway, we hung this banner on Karen's door so that when she came back to her room she was given a great big Aloha each time.    


We also learned that "Aloha" takes on quite a bit of meaning in Hawaii.  It means:  Hello, Goodbye, Take Care, With Love and so much more!  


 I made this banner using the Pemberley Paper Kit and the new Mini Banner.
  
 I used the hemp and 3D foam tape to make the letters and flowers "pop" a little

It's fun to make the flowers pop a little more by simply curling the edges and adding a little color with some ink and a sponge.
